Depending on your driving and time of the day it's between 50 minutes and 1 hr 15 minutes to the Grand Canyon. Our room was not too big but enough. Had a coffee maker with coffee and tea and small fridge. There is a very small swimming pool and jacuzzi, which is good after hours of walking along Grand Canyon.... More

The hotel is just few blocks from the interstate. The rooms are spacious and clean. The Grand Canyon Railway Depot is about 2 blocks from the hotel. If you are on a tight budget and do not want to spend the enormous package rates for the railway, I would suggest, just get a room in this hotel then book a... More
